Class AutoScalerOptions
- java.lang.Object
-
- org.apache.flink.kubernetes.operator.autoscaler.config.AutoScalerOptions
-
public class AutoScalerOptions extends java.lang.Object
Config options related to the autoscaler module.
-
-
Field Summary
Fields Modifier and Type Field Description static org.apache.flink.configuration.ConfigOption<java.lang.Boolean>
AUTOSCALER_ENABLED
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
BACKLOG_PROCESSING_LAG_THRESHOLD
static org.apache.flink.configuration.ConfigOption<MetricAggregator>
BUSY_TIME_AGGREGATOR
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
CATCH_UP_DURATION
static org.apache.flink.configuration.ConfigOption<java.lang.Double>
MAX_SCALE_DOWN_FACTOR
static org.apache.flink.configuration.ConfigOption<java.lang.Double>
MAX_SCALE_UP_FACTOR
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
METRICS_WINDOW
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
RESTART_TIME
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
SCALE_UP_GRACE_PERIOD
static org.apache.flink.configuration.ConfigOption<java.lang.Boolean>
SCALING_EFFECTIVENESS_DETECTION_ENABLED
static org.apache.flink.configuration.ConfigOption<java.lang.Double>
SCALING_EFFECTIVENESS_THRESHOLD
static org.apache.flink.configuration.ConfigOption<java.lang.Boolean>
SCALING_ENABLED
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
SCALING_REPORT_INTERVAL
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
STABILIZATION_INTERVAL
static org.apache.flink.configuration.ConfigOption<java.lang.Double>
TARGET_UTILIZATION
static org.apache.flink.configuration.ConfigOption<java.lang.Double>
TARGET_UTILIZATION_BOUNDARY
static org.apache.flink.configuration.ConfigOption<java.util.List<java.lang.String>>
VERTEX_EXCLUDE_IDS
static org.apache.flink.configuration.ConfigOption<java.lang.Integer>
VERTEX_MAX_PARALLELISM
static org.apache.flink.configuration.ConfigOption<java.lang.Integer>
VERTEX_MIN_PARALLELISM
static org.apache.flink.configuration.ConfigOption<java.time.Duration>
VERTEX_SCALING_HISTORY_AGE
static org.apache.flink.configuration.ConfigOption<java.lang.Integer>
VERTEX_SCALING_HISTORY_COUNT
-
Constructor Summary
Constructors Constructor Description AutoScalerOptions()
-
-
-
Field Detail
-
AUTOSCALER_ENABLED
public static final org.apache.flink.configuration.ConfigOption<java.lang.Boolean> AUTOSCALER_ENABLED
-
SCALING_ENABLED
public static final org.apache.flink.configuration.ConfigOption<java.lang.Boolean> SCALING_ENABLED
-
METRICS_WINDOW
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> METRICS_WINDOW
-
STABILIZATION_INTERVAL
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> STABILIZATION_INTERVAL
-
TARGET_UTILIZATION
public static final org.apache.flink.configuration.ConfigOption<java.lang.Double> TARGET_UTILIZATION
-
TARGET_UTILIZATION_BOUNDARY
public static final org.apache.flink.configuration.ConfigOption<java.lang.Double> TARGET_UTILIZATION_BOUNDARY
-
SCALE_UP_GRACE_PERIOD
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> SCALE_UP_GRACE_PERIOD
-
VERTEX_MIN_PARALLELISM
public static final org.apache.flink.configuration.ConfigOption<java.lang.Integer> VERTEX_MIN_PARALLELISM
-
VERTEX_MAX_PARALLELISM
public static final org.apache.flink.configuration.ConfigOption<java.lang.Integer> VERTEX_MAX_PARALLELISM
-
MAX_SCALE_DOWN_FACTOR
public static final org.apache.flink.configuration.ConfigOption<java.lang.Double> MAX_SCALE_DOWN_FACTOR
-
MAX_SCALE_UP_FACTOR
public static final org.apache.flink.configuration.ConfigOption<java.lang.Double> MAX_SCALE_UP_FACTOR
-
CATCH_UP_DURATION
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> CATCH_UP_DURATION
-
RESTART_TIME
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> RESTART_TIME
-
BACKLOG_PROCESSING_LAG_THRESHOLD
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> BACKLOG_PROCESSING_LAG_THRESHOLD
-
SCALING_EFFECTIVENESS_DETECTION_ENABLED
public static final org.apache.flink.configuration.ConfigOption<java.lang.Boolean> SCALING_EFFECTIVENESS_DETECTION_ENABLED
-
SCALING_EFFECTIVENESS_THRESHOLD
public static final org.apache.flink.configuration.ConfigOption<java.lang.Double> SCALING_EFFECTIVENESS_THRESHOLD
-
VERTEX_SCALING_HISTORY_COUNT
public static final org.apache.flink.configuration.ConfigOption<java.lang.Integer> VERTEX_SCALING_HISTORY_COUNT
-
VERTEX_SCALING_HISTORY_AGE
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> VERTEX_SCALING_HISTORY_AGE
-
BUSY_TIME_AGGREGATOR
public static final org.apache.flink.configuration.ConfigOption<MetricAggregator> BUSY_TIME_AGGREGATOR
-
VERTEX_EXCLUDE_IDS
public static final org.apache.flink.configuration.ConfigOption<java.util.List<java.lang.String>> VERTEX_EXCLUDE_IDS
-
SCALING_REPORT_INTERVAL
public static final org.apache.flink.configuration.ConfigOption<java.time.Duration> SCALING_REPORT_INTERVAL
-
-